Default Limiting throttle end points on losi 2.4 rtr transmitters

I want to be able to limit the speed of my mini 8's without going to the expense of buying dx3e's to get end points.

I was going to just put a variable resistor in line with the earth on the throttle pot but then noticed that losi do an rtr transmitter with end point adjustment.

The lower end transmitter appears to have the solder tabs for the EPA resistors on the PCB (the five circles to the right of the throttle trigger).



Just wondering if anybody else has wired these up or has the transmitter with the EPA resistors and can upload a pic of the wiring.
